There's lots to do in Chelsea and beyond....
Located in the centre village of Old Chelsea all activities are either at a walking distance, a bike ride or a short drive away.
- 2 Bicycles that can be borrowed
- Yoga classes and in house massages available with notice
- The Nordik Scandinavian spa, is world class and is a close walk down the street
- Chelsea is known for it's restaurants - some require a reservation at peak periods

- Warm-up by jogging to the gym "A Step Up" for your work-out
- Walk to the NCC visitors center to see a presentation of local flora/fauna, pick-up a trail map and plan an outing in the Park. In the summer enjoy biking or hiking the vast trail system, in the winter you'll experience some of the best cross-country ski trails - world renown as world class racers come to compete in the World Loppet Tour each year.
- Our backyard leads to a walk through the woods by an old, historic cemetery and down to a cooling path along the gorgeous Chelsea Creek
- Dunderosa Three par golf course with a magnificant miniputt are just around the corner
- Camp Fortune is a 5 min drive. In the summer enjoy the aerial park and zip line, world class mountain bike trails and in the winter some of the best local alpine skiing
- The famous 'infamous' Meech Lake is a 10min drive down the road. Two beaches with parking are available as well as parking for launching your canoe/kayaks/non-motorised craft. Enjoy a day at the lake - it's serene and close by. Locals bike to the lake to avoid parking fees - it's so close. Pick-up your lunch at the Bakery across the street on you way.
